MISSION STATEMENT

The Ann Arbor Preschool and Family Center seeks to prepare children for future success by providing comprehensive quality early childhood education programs to the families served by the Ann Arbor Public School District.

The commitment of the Ann Arbor Public Schools (AAPS) to its youngest learners is reflected in the programs offered by the AAPFC. These programs address:

 

  • A range of preschool and kindergarten choices responding to the community’s call for multiple options
  • Developmentally appropriate enrichment options
  • Free preschool programs for children who are at-risk, from low-income families, or have special needs
  • Expanded programming which includes tuition-based options focusing on early childhood exploration and developmentally appropriate inquiry
  • A commitment to an inclusive and diverse student/family population
  • A responsibility to adhere to hiring practices that reflects the diversity of our student/family population

000_0003.jpg000_0004.jpg000_0009.jpg

Programs include:

Early Intervention,

Early Childhood Special Education (ECSE),

Great Start Readiness Program (GSRP),

Head Start,

Tuition-Based,

Community Special Education Services, and

First Steps Ann Arbor. (See separate section for detailed information on each program).
